An extension on the conflict-resolution model is the elaboration-chance design (ELM) of persuasion, put forth in 1980 by American psychologists John Cacioppo and Richard Petty. The ELM emphasizes the cognitive processing with which people respond to persuasive communications. In line with this model, if individuals respond to your persuasive conversation by reflecting around the articles of your information and its supporting arguments, the next Mind-set improve is likely to click here be a lot more firmly founded plus much more immune to counterpersuasion.
